B.Sc Nautical Science is an undergraduate degree programme. It is a specialised programme designed to train students on navigating and operating marine vehicles. The duration of the courses is 3 years. Laymen can also define it as a bachelor of science in nautical science. B.Sc Nautical Science has the approval of the Directorate General of Shipping. Individuals who want to enroll in the nautical science programme are required to successfully complete 10+2 in physics , chemistry, mathematics and English with an aggregate of 60 percent of marks. There are a number of good opportunities for those who have completed their B.Sc . degree in this field; the most popular one being joining the Merchant Navy.

There are numerous career opportunities for candidates enrolled in B.Sc Nautical Science. The list of marine job opportunities is not limited. One can choose their area of interest to build a successful career in the same. The major career options include navigation officer, oceanographer, radio officer, merchant navy , port operations officer and deck operation manager.

The course BSc Maritime science is also known as polyvalent course or dual course. Job opportunities is limited in this field of Merchant Navy only and after onboard training you are eligible to apply for Ministry of shipping's competency exam and if you clear that then you can work as an officer. After completing your BSc Marine science you can only work for deck. But if you do BTech in Marine Engineering then you have privilege to choose either side that is DECK or ENGINE  side.
